“Private Law Firms Draining Public Funds”: COTU Backs High Court Ban on Outsourcing Legal Services

[Nairobi Wire - Kenya] - 15/01/2026
The Central Organization of Trade Unions (COTU) has welcomed a High Court ruling that temporarily blocks government entities from hiring private advocates and law firms, calling it a crucial step toward safeguarding public resources and strengthening in-house legal capacity. The conservatory (…)
